    Who is Dr. Larsen, Neuromusculoskeletal Sports Medicine Specialist in Oxnard, CA?

    Dr. John Larsen, MD is a Neuromusculoskeletal Sports Medicine Specialist, who primarily practices in Oxnard, CA with 1 additional practice location. He is board certified by the American Board of Orthopaedic Surgery. Dr. Larsen completed his residency at Lac-Rancho Los Amigos Nat'L Re, Orthopedic Surgery Of The Spine; Univ S Ca Sch Of Med, Orthopedic Surgery.     What is Dr. John Larsen's specialty?

    Dr. Larsen is a Neuromusculoskeletal Sports Medicine Specialist near Oxnard, CA. A Neuromusculoskeletal Sports Medicine Specialist is a physician who focuses on the diagnosis, treatment, and prevention of sports-related injuries and conditions affecting the nervous, muscular, and skeletal systems. These specialists use a comprehensive approach to care, which may include physical therapy, osteopathic manipulative treatment, regenerative medicine, and other non-surgical interventions to optimize performance, promote recovery, and improve function in athletes and active individuals.
